How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 98258?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 98258 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,915 | $1,695 | $2,191 |
| 98258 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,347 | $1,950 | $2,581 |
| 98258 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,956 | $2,956 | $2,956 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 98258 ZIP Code
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 98258 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 98258 range from $1,950 to $2,581.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,347.
